1. Home
  2. Alabama
  3. Tuscaloosa

Auto Depot, Inc

308 SKYLAND BLVD,
Tuscaloosa, AL - 35405

Get Auto Depot, Inc's Appointment to have a look on wide variety of their used cars for sale in Tuscaloosa AL 35405. Fix the appointment now or call on and visit their dealership to discuss about their inventory.


Used Cars Dealers Near Auto Depot, Inc
Park Bobby Truck & Equipment Inc - Inventory,
5301 Highway 69 South
Tuscaloosa
Henderson Used Cars - Inventory,
1930 Greensboro Avenue
Tuscaloosa
Locklear Chrysler-Jeep - Inventory,
3325 McFarland Boulevard East
Tuscaloosa
Griffin`s Used Cars - Inventory,
6430 Old Montgomery Highway
Tuscaloosa
Locklear Automotive Group Inc - Inventory,
3200 10th Avenue
Tuscaloosa